Lead Isotopic Composition of Fly Ash and Flue Gas Residues from Municipal Solid Waste Combustors in France:Implications for Atmospheric Lead Source Tracing

摘要

Fly ash and flue gas residues from eight municipal solid waste combustors(MSWC)in France(1992-93 and 1998/ 2002)were analyzed for their Pb isotopic composition.Fly ashes are more representative of solid residual particles,whereas flue gas residues reflect mostly the composition of gas phases.Both sample types contain hundreds to thousands of micrograms of metals per gram.Leaching experiments showed that metals are present in condensed phases,probably as sulfates and chlorides,and suggest that Cd,Pb,and Zn are highly fractionated from one another during volatilization/condensation processes occurring during combustion.Although all the samples analyzed define a fairly restricted range in Pb isotopic compositions(206Pb/207Pb =1.148-1.158 and ~208Pb/~206Pb = 2.101-2.114)compared to other environmental samples,some MSWC produce materials having distinct isotopic compositions,whereas others display very similar ones.Isotopic heterogeneity is also measured between samples from a single MSWC.This is interpreted as resulting from the heterogeneity of the waste source materials.The range of Pb isotopic composition of incinerator materials form a well-defined linear array in the ~208Pb/~206Pb versus ~206Pb/~207Pb diagram.This array is compatible with the previously reported European standard pollution(ESP)line and most probably represent the average lead isotopic composition of industrial atmospheric emissions in France,with the following ratios:~206Pb/~207Pb = 1.154(+-)0.003 and ~208Pb/~206Pb = 2.107(+-)0.003(10).
